The longer the lever length (further from the fulcrum) the more the force is magnified. They help us lift more or move faster. The load comes from your body weight and the extra weight. Given a certain force, a longer lever will increase the torque and thus allow for heavier weights to be moved. Levers help us do work more efficiently. Movement in the body is produced by a system of levers. That said, we are not built to operate with great efficiency, anatomically speaking. Much like a crane lifting steel girders or a pair of tweezers pulling out a splinter, the human body can be seen as a system of levers. When you work out, your muscles do their job by pulling on your bones, which function as levers to create movement. Altering lever length can also affect how hard an exercise is.
